content/base/src/nsAttrValue.cpp
1348090e5c2716e0881e319556946bd698cd8c7d
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 20 - Remove unnecessary serialisation from setting SVGPointList; r=jwatt
e6b4f0dbd601a0c04fde82090855237aa14b1418
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 19 - Remove unnecessary serialisation from setting nsSVGNumberList; r=jwatt
b397e9d603348257f499d2daed842146fd37911e
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 18 - Remove unnecessary serialisation from setting nsSVGViewBox; r=jwatt
0cfd2c0264ecdf5bcfafb71ee19a9840ca0958ef
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 17 - Remove unnecessary serialisation from setting nsSVGPreserveAspectRatio; r=jwatt
6c992be30840ecd414e52251630f6c416d28e611
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 14 - Remove unnecessary serialisation from setting nsSVGAngle; r=jwatt
baedf8831fc9a5f8d137845794669b4d33b812a5
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 13 - Remove unnecessary serialisation from setting nsSVGIntegerPair; r=jwatt
9a2c96bfd71ef5d29bd547da950e3592b2fde0f2
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 12 - Remove unnecessary serialisation from setting nsSVGInteger; r=jwatt
4127b4c4c081b20abcce702c006d086b596d4e6d
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 11 - Remove unnecessary serialisation from setting nsSVGNumberPair; r=jwatt
92bf6c6fc409821fa7d484222b4301ccd77e9e2a
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 10 - Remove unnecessary serialisation from setting nsSVGNumber2; r=jwatt
298a762dc5524ad3c0554b3fc5cc2b293a5de1e3
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 9 - Update attribute setting for SVGAnimatedLengthList; r=jwatt
ca1719020069f7c20893ca9e81f39e33cd71d40d
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 8 - Remove unnecessary serialisation from setting nsSVGLength2; r=jwatt
664dd4d7bbccb4f05281694cd076066991fc2e5f
created 2012-02-16 08:40 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 7 - Remove unnecessary serialisation from setting SVGEnum; r=jwatt
58f6c1579684d1fb2454bfdd830c16952f9f7690
created 2012-02-14 11:00 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 5 - Add assignment operator to nsAttrValue; r=bz
e444887f447d40635fa63e285e9089c9952ceb64
created 2012-02-14 11:00 +0900
pushed 2012-02-18 14:29 +0000
Brian Birtles Brian Birtles - Bug 629200 part 1 - Make MaybeCheckSameAttrVal work on parsed attributes instead of strings; r=bz
9f9b1899b303e2d3e15dafdf401136986d06dc7b
created 2012-02-07 15:57 +0100
pushed 2012-02-08 05:39 +0000
Marco Bonardo Marco Bonardo - Backout 683c21514e28, c22a4f1815c6, adb8a322cbe3, 415f3b807d45, 25edb41d0119 (bug 629200) for Dromaeo(DOM) regressions
683c21514e28ccd610aa99a225e71e97238e83fc
created 2012-02-07 15:54 +0900
pushed 2012-02-08 05:39 +0000
Brian Birtles Brian Birtles - Bug 629200 part 5 - Add assignment operator to nsAttrValue; r=bz
25edb41d01190137eb640019dbc23851f618ed6b
created 2012-02-07 15:54 +0900
pushed 2012-02-08 05:39 +0000
Brian Birtles Brian Birtles - Bug 629200 part 1 - Make MaybeCheckSameAttrVal work on parsed attributes instead of strings; r=bz
0371519c061e745a27665ce8e6396b0376c2a088
created 2011-10-28 13:06 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 697917. Avoid atomizing the token for nsDOMTokenList containment tests. r=smaug
ec7577dec4fceef0ac2717416d9c48289402d935
created 2011-10-17 10:59 -0400
pushed 2012-02-18 14:29 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 690892 - Replace PR_TRUE/PR_FALSE with true/false on mozilla-central; rs=dbaron
423728a5c37a28f980426b4d65e72a0b86dc2b11
created 2011-10-01 19:30 +0530
pushed 2012-02-18 14:29 +0000
Atul Aggarwal Atul Aggarwal - Bug 673820 - Rewriting StringToInteger function to match behavior of Rules for parsing Integers specified in spec. r=jonas f=mounir,Ms2ger,dbaron
d74000e4f76a2cfe0b7995ad5a7db2b1adc6dc0c
created 2011-09-30 10:25 +0100
pushed 2012-02-18 14:29 +0000
Jonathan Watt Jonathan Watt - Bug 690486 - Kill nsISVGValue, nsSVGValue, nsISVGValueObserver, nsISVGValueUtils and nsSVGStringProxyValue. r=longsonr.
e7854b4d29ba905ae3994f821b160c989bac4260
created 2011-09-28 23:19 -0700
pushed 2012-02-18 14:29 +0000
Michael Wu Michael Wu - Bug 675553 - Switch from PRBool to bool on a CLOSED TREE , r=bsmedberg,khuey,bz,cjones
94a4a478d774833daef7aaf90f1695d003f4185f
created 2011-08-31 18:09 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 679671. Save the original string when parsing nonnegative or positive integer values shows them as non-strict. r=mounir
aa18f86328827be7708de6af301902d793e464fd
created 2011-08-31 18:09 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 679689. Allow empty string values to be associtated to enumerated attributes. r=sicking
1898a3e3a1891a5a5801fe592c752ef26403e5b4
created 2011-09-01 00:58 +0100
pushed 2012-02-18 14:29 +0000
Ed Morley Ed Morley - Backout 89b87e96dc17 (bug 639720), b449db7a038b (bug 679689) & ef216b965a04 (bug 679671) for Mochitest oranges, on a CLOSED TREE; a=philor
b449db7a038b98f51792264b4e906be36f4d6e4f
created 2011-08-31 18:09 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 679689. Allow empty string values to be associtated to enumerated attributes. r=sicking
ef216b965a04d5f16d121961972a780ceec36216
created 2011-08-31 18:09 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 679671. Save the original string when parsing nonnegative or positive integer values shows them as non-strict. r=mounir
16a79c640966f43de4eb5ebdae43b0c45ce2510f
created 2011-08-10 18:25 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 676413 - crossOrigin attribute invalid-value-default should be Anonymous - r=sicking
10915aa173656cfb998cb28e04df37938b81b498
created 2011-08-11 13:08 +0200
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Merging mozilla-inbound into mozilla-central.
96995a72c29db298a411e65306895ac917d0c522
created 2011-08-11 00:54 +0200
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Bug 669904 - Add nsAttrValue size to the DOM Memory Reporter. f=bz r=jst
1221d45e7acad7a93d9eb3962b38dbe6315e8bde
created 2011-08-10 18:00 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Backout changeset 89a9f4a88d5b (bug 676413) for causing content/html/content/test/test_bug664299.html failures.
89a9f4a88d5be96eea417062a77da95a0e8d5c77
created 2011-08-10 18:25 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 676413 - crossOrigin attribute invalid-value-default should be Anonymous - r=sicking
89bbee4ec270fadde04578b2b8765a588535e0fc
created 2011-08-10 01:36 -0400
pushed 2012-02-18 14:29 +0000
Ehsan Akhgari Ehsan Akhgari - Bug 677661 - Remove nsTPtrArray and add a SafeElementAt(index_type) API to nsTArray when it's instantiated with a pointer type; r=sicking
d105fc895d91da4af6ca011c5cd4c69db5660c2c
created 2011-05-30 09:34 +0200
pushed 2012-02-18 14:29 +0000
Ed Morley Ed Morley - Bug 614515 - Remove MOZ_SVG conditions. r=roc
3b1b228626529c6b7a226fefe83b81e6f7e06d5b
created 2011-03-25 15:43 +0100
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Bug 636750 (4/4) - s/float/double/g on few methods/enums/variables. r=bz sr=sicking
f3c80cecaf9a187972ae85130bb1d945b767602a
created 2011-03-25 15:43 +0100
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Bug 636750 (3/4) - Use a double value instead of a float in nsAttrValue::MiscContainer. r=bz
cbb08a3bd9752b3f07bff6123c92513a179c64bc
created 2011-03-10 21:48 -0500
pushed 2012-02-18 14:29 +0000
Craig Topper Craig Topper - Bug 576831 part 4. Remove nsICSSStyleRule and use mozilla::css::StyleRule instead. r=bzbarsky
a6517388880906ce748dabd556886530637dc264
created 2011-02-04 14:46 -0500
pushed 2012-02-18 14:29 +0000
Ms2ger Ms2ger - Bug 623589 - Remove aCanBePercent parameter from nsAttrValue::ParseSpecialIntValue; r=peterv a=jst
afdc0c8b967492ccc1d1e120d8235856dbdcfe4f
created 2011-02-04 16:34 -0500
pushed 2012-02-18 14:29 +0000
Ehsan Akhgari Ehsan Akhgari - Backout all of the bugs in the 7e12e3e16e6c pushlog because of the orange.
beb7483fcb5d1236d46a399f4e35cb5471d53ade
created 2011-02-04 14:46 -0500
pushed 2012-02-18 14:29 +0000
Ms2ger Ms2ger - Bug 623589 - Remove aCanBePercent parameter from nsAttrValue::ParseSpecialIntValue; r=peterv a=jst
c5136e816bde486f6693971d67bcaaec00dd967d
created 2010-11-30 13:18 -0500
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 608914 part 2. Get rid of some temporary strings now that we can AppendFloat to an nsAString. r=dbaron
ca55c84f43fd52d0c1ba7face219bef7061ad69c
created 2010-12-01 11:01 -0800
pushed 2012-02-18 14:29 +0000
Dave Townsend Dave Townsend - Backing out bug 614058, bug 609272, bug 478445, bug 499628, bug 605296, bug 608914 and bug 614724 due to potentially causing bug 615736 CLOSED TREE. a=backout
51125803eb3196b71ff4655c17770793a265a222
created 2010-11-30 13:18 -0500
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 608914 part 2. Get rid of some temporary strings now that we can AppendFloat to an nsAString. r=dbaron
35dfd6a0ace72051fde6a4debc2840df0b9618cc
created 2010-11-12 09:46 +0100
pushed 2012-02-18 14:29 +0000
Ms2ger Ms2ger - Bug 610935 - Don't clamp percentages in HTML dimension attributes; r+a=sicking
d049b53197dd9d35b3b9a4905a037acaf07d8bc1
created 2010-08-25 15:15 +0200
pushed 2012-02-18 14:29 +0000
Ms2ger Ms2ger - Bug 588640 - comparison between signed and unsigned integer expressions in nsAttrValue::AtomAt; r=Olli.Pettay approval2.0=jst
c0a3fe7e99a96baeeedd2863457120d28475c87e
created 2010-08-12 23:03 -0700
pushed 2012-02-18 14:29 +0000
Jonas Sicking Jonas Sicking - Bug 582228. Speed up getting style attributes. r=bzbarsky@mit.edu, a=dbaron@mozilla.com
e96ec455618fda4fd6386897ec8c6bd22900bf0e
created 2010-08-11 17:05 -0400
pushed 2012-02-18 14:29 +0000
Boris Zbarsky Boris Zbarsky - Bug 586381. Switch attribute atom array storage to nsTArray. r=sicking
6f14e67fbfcd29f15a36b8648f52484463ea075d
created 2010-06-28 15:49 -0700
pushed 2012-02-18 14:29 +0000
Zack Weinberg Zack Weinberg - Bug 569719 part 2: Move headers for the former nsCSSLoader and nsCSSDeclaration into mozilla/css/. r=dbaron
e428d87c3a25fcb8fc32bc98a9ff6d13d4f2e187
created 2010-06-28 15:49 -0700
pushed 2012-02-18 14:29 +0000
Zack Weinberg Zack Weinberg - Bug 569719 part 1: Rename nsCSSDeclaration to mozilla::css::Declaration. r=dbaron
ca35f59a9ff12639f43d5ee5c9516006dc21109f
created 2010-07-17 10:09 +0200
pushed 2012-02-18 14:29 +0000
Ms2ger Ms2ger - Bug 577081 - nsAttrValue::ParseColor doesn't need a document parameter anymore. r=jst
345fa36190e45a9870e2af7e56104c19965558b5
created 2010-06-24 21:01 -0500
pushed 2012-02-18 14:29 +0000
Jim Mathies Jim Mathies - Bug 513162 - Add 'top, right, bottom, left' margin support in nsAttrValue. r=smaug.
ddb5d662589b0cd866bf56cd14d6d2719bc1e506
created 2010-06-03 13:11 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Implement the HTML5 algorithm for parsing a legacy color value: add comment pointing out whitespace and emptiness issues. (Bug 121738)
f5d42b609b236f51e4d0f27fbcb35ce44146b325
created 2010-06-03 13:11 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Implement the HTML5 algorithm for parsing a legacy color value: add comment pointing out that HTML5 says we should handle system colors. (Bug 121738)
72d5643b58d9d5270e07b5e27363c0651ea0d6fe
created 2010-06-03 13:11 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Implement the HTML5 algorithm for parsing a legacy color value: do loose color parsing in all modes. (Bug 121738) r=sicking
fae3332168ec1d34c4b3774a26b4179c475cc734
created 2010-06-03 13:11 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Implement the HTML5 algorithm for parsing a legacy color value: implement the arbitrary-string-to-RGB part of the algorithm. (Bug 121738) r=sicking
61dc8ace52f1dc452ff4ef2490675517268c0b55
created 2010-06-03 13:11 -0700
pushed 2012-02-18 14:29 +0000
L. David Baron L. David Baron - Implement the HTML5 algorithm for parsing a legacy color value: reject 'transparent'. (Bug 227072) r=sicking
680805a771ab1b868c533f0b906046cac3ed7ab2
created 2010-05-24 09:36 +1200
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Bug 551846. <select> size should default to 4 when 'multiple' attribute is present. r=smaug, sr=jst
15cece8f636985cd50755cbd3982a6303d6d56b6
created 2010-04-15 07:03 -0400
pushed 2012-02-18 14:29 +0000
Mounir Lamouri Mounir Lamouri - Bug 551670 - "type attribute for button elements should be 'submit' when type is invalid or missing" [r=smaug, sr=sicking]
aae8a7a454dc4cd8ef826c50567e1fe0b328d25d
created 2010-04-11 17:12 +0300
pushed 2012-02-18 14:29 +0000
mounir lamouri mounir lamouri - Bug 555711 - nsAttrValue::ParseNonNegativeIntValue should return PR_FALSE when the value is not valid, r=smaug
1995edaefd3f79ca174f28635cbdce3d6db0bbe8
created 2010-03-08 07:45 -0800
pushed 2012-02-18 14:29 +0000
Jonas Sicking Jonas Sicking - Bug 534136 Part 3: Optimize atom-using code for the fact that atoms store 16bit strings. Also take advantage of new nsAtomString API. r=bz
less more (0) -60 tip